Data Mining
Sorting through large amounts of historical data to uncover systematic patterns that can be used as the basis of a trading strategy.
Systematic Patterns
Repetitive or predictable behaviors observed within a system, market, or set of data, which can sometimes be exploited for forecasting or strategic purposes.
Historical Data
Previously recorded information and data points regarding an asset's performance, prices, volumes, and other relevant financial metrics.
Liquidity Risk
The risk that an entity may not be able to buy or sell an asset quickly enough without causing a significant movement in its price.
